Quai Saint-Laurent
Quai Saint-Laurent is a breakwater in Pont-l’Abbé, Arrondissement of Quimper, Brittany. Quai Saint-Laurent is situated nearby to the archaeological site Penglaouic menhir, as well as near the island Île Chevalier.Places of Interest Nearby
